Why Healthcare Needs Digital Marketing Agencies

Healthcare is unlike any other industry. It deals with sensitive information, requires compliance with strict regulations, and demands a high level of trust. A digital health marketing agency understands these nuances and helps providers:

  •     Reach patients effectively: Most patients begin their healthcare journey with a Google search.
  •     Build credibility: Professional websites, informative blogs, and positive reviews establish trust.
  •     Educate communities: Sharing preventive care tips and wellness advice builds awareness.
  •     Compete in crowded markets: With multiple providers offering similar services, digital marketing ensures visibility.

Core Services Offered by a Digital Health Marketing Agency

1. Search Engine Optimization (SEO)

SEO ensures that healthcare websites rank high on search engines when patients look for services. Agencies optimize keywords like “best cardiologist near me” or “pediatric clinic in Noida” to attract relevant traffic.

2. Content Marketing

Educational blogs, patient guides, and explainer videos help healthcare organizations position themselves as thought leaders. Content marketing builds trust and encourages patients to choose providers who demonstrate expertise.

3. Social Media Marketing

Plat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n allow healthcare providers to engage with patients directly. Sharing patient success stories, wellness tips, and live Q&A sessions humanizes the brand.

4. Paid Advertising (PPC)

Google Ads and social media ads help healthcare providers target specific demographics. For example, a fertility clinic can run ads targeting couples in a particular age group and location.

5. Email Marketing

Regular newsletters with health tips, appointment reminders, and updates about new services keep patients engaged and informed.

6. Online Reputation Management

Reviews and ratings significantly influence patient decisions. Monitoring feedback and responding professionally builds credibility.

Challenges in Healthcare Digital Marketing

Healthcare providers face unique challenges when adopting digital marketing services:

  •     Compliance with Regulations: Marketing must adhere to HIPAA and other privacy laws.
  •     Sensitive Nature of Services: Promotion must balance professionalism with empathy.
  •     High Competition: Multiple providers compete for the same keywords and audiences.
  •     Trust Issues: Patients are cautious about misinformation; credibility is critical.
